What Are Bay Windows?
Bay windows are composite structures that extend from the primary walls of a building. They usually consist of three windows: a larger center window flanked by smaller windows on either side. This design not just enhances the visual appeals of a home but likewise permits bigger landscapes views and an increased increase of natural light.

The cost of bay window installation can vary commonly based on elements like window size, products, and labor costs. Usually, house owners can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 5,000 per bay window installation.
2. For how long does a typical bay window installation take?
Most bay window installations can be finished within a day, though larger tasks might need additional time for setups and adjustments.
3. Can I install bay windows myself?
While technically possible, it is not suggested. Bay window setups need accurate measurements and knowledge. Working with a licensed professional is suggested.
4. What products are best for bay windows?
Typical materials for bay window frames include vinyl, wood, and fiberglass, each offering various visual and performance qualities. Property owners must pick based on their budget and wanted look.
5. How do I keep bay windows?
Regular maintenance consists of cleaning the glass, looking for leakages around the frame, and examining hardware for any wear or damage.
